#d0418e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#d0418e is composed of 81.6% red, 25.5% green and 55.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 68.8% magenta, 31.7% yellow and 18.4% black. It has a hue angle of 327.7 degrees, a saturation of 60.3% and a lightness of 53.5%. #d0418e color hex could be obtained by blending #ff82ff with #a1001d. Closest websafe color is: #cc3399.

#d0418e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#d0418e has RGB values of R:208, G:65, B:142 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.69, Y:0.32,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 13648270.
